Description / Scope of Work
Islamabad Model College for Girls, operating under the Federal Directorate of Education, is inviting pre-qualification bids for repair and maintenance of transport vehicles for the financial year 2026-27. The tender covers repair services for buses (Hino and Isuzu models), APV vans, and motorcycles with an estimated budget of Rs. 1,200,000. The scope includes tuning, filter replacement, engine oil changes, tyre procurement and fitting, battery supply, and machine overhauling and cleaning services. The institution is located in Islamabad at Street No. 23, I-10/4.
Prequalification documents must be submitted in accordance with FDE's Standard Operating Procedures and Public Procurement Regulatory Authority (PPRA) rules. Bidders should ensure they possess relevant experience in transport maintenance and repair services. The pre-qualification process will be evaluated by a dedicated procurement committee established for this tender. All suppliers must provide proper certification and documentation for supplied items including tyres, engine oil, batteries, and filters meeting ISO standards as specified in the tender requirements.
Bid documents will be issued by the college, and interested suppliers must submit their pre-qualification bids by the specified closing date. The tender evaluation and contract award will follow FDE's established procurement procedures. For further information and to obtain detailed tender documents, interested parties should contact Islamabad Model College for Girls at the address and phone number provided, reference number IMCG/2026-27/Transport (Tender) dated 18-08-2026.
